Transaction 826abd3f87dbd80c372eb5a83a3f60193719d63f523c2e1d77dfe720ef9af6d5
1 Input
1 Output
-
826abd3f87dbd80c372eb5a83a3f60193719d63f523c2e1d77dfe720ef9af6d5:0
- value
- 88536
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 81c2823fae56ee1f82309561117c4e262174d41c OP_EQUAL
- address
- 3DX86zncBftSVKxDKVPi88uZT9CXEXCy1T